> For a specific platform, what is the proper way to enable the floating
> point emulation routines described at ?
>
> https://gcc.gnu.org/onlinedocs/gccint/Soft-float-library-routines.html#Soft-float-library-routines
In libgcc/config.host, add one of the t-softfp* files to tmake_file for
your host. There are a number of choices, depending on exactly which modes
you need support for, and exactly which modes are implemented in hardware.
E.g. a target with no FP hardware and no 128-bit long double needs only
soft-float sf and df. A target with FP hardware that supports 32-bit float
only, and supports 128-bit long double, needs soft-float df and tf. Etc.
See the various target independent and target dependent t-softfp files and
pick one that matches your situation.
